Lovable vs Replit: Which Builds Apps Better in 2026 | Video

So, you’ve got an idea for an app, and two AI platforms keep showing up everywhere: Lovable vs Replit, both promise you can go from a simple prompt to a working product fast.

But if you actually want to build production software in 2026… which one is better? Let’s break it down.

These platforms are solving two very different problems.

Lovable is designed to turn prompts into POC as fast as possible. You describe what you want, and it generates a polished UI, backend setup, authentication, and a working prototype surprisingly quickly.

Replit is different. It’s more like a real development environment powered by AI. You still get AI assistance, but you also get direct access to the code, terminal, logs, debugging tools, hosting, and collaboration features.

So the real question is: Do you want AI to build the app for you, or to help you build it yourself?

Lovable vs Replit: Development Experience & Ease of Use

Lovable definitely feels simpler at first. You type into a chat box, and things start appearing almost instantly. For MVPs, demos, landing pages, or quickly testing ideas, it’s honestly impressive.

But for engineering teams, that simplicity can become limiting pretty fast. You’re guiding the AI… but not always directly controlling the architecture or the code.

Replit feels more technical from day one, but that’s also its advantage. It feels like a real developer workspace with AI built into it.

You have full access to files, terminals, deployments, databases, and the codebase itself. So instead of replacing development, it feels more like AI-accelerated development.

In other words, being more technical gives us greater capacity to correct details, keep what we like, and add small features in code if necessary.

Lovable vs Replit: AI Capabilities & Debugging

Here’s where the biggest difference shows up: debugging.

Lovable is amazing when things work. But when things break, debugging can be frustrating because the workflow remains heavily prompt-based.

A lot of users end up stuck in loops where fixing one issue creates another issue. Replit feels much more like working with an AI pair programmer.

You can inspect logs, review the code, use the terminal, debug errors as usual, and have the AI help analyze what’s happening. 

This benefit is much more pronounced when developed with code assistants in a complete development environment, but that’s another conversation.

Lovable focuses on generating apps quickly. Replit focuses more on helping developers maintain and scale software long-term.

Lovable vs Replit: Collaboration and Team Workflow

This is another major difference.

Lovable is better for product and design collaboration. Teams can quickly iterate on prototypes and give feedback without needing deep technical knowledge.

Replit is built more for engineering collaboration.

Multiple developers can edit the same files in real time, share terminals, and debug together live.

For remote engineering teams, that workflow can be a huge advantage.

Lovable vs Replit: Real-World Example

Imagine building a collaborative app with real-time updates. With Lovable, you could probably generate the UI and authentication flow incredibly fast.

But once you start adding more advanced backend behavior, debugging real-time issues, or scaling the architecture, things can get harder to manage through prompts alone.

With Replit, setup may take a little longer, but you get much more control over how the app actually works.

And for engineering teams, that control matters a lot.

Lovable vs Replit: Deployment, Hosting, and Portability

Deployment is also different. Lovable usually integrates with tools like Vercel or Netlify via GitHub. 

With such limited capacity for more customized deployments, the final product will likely be very limited because you won’t be able to include features that depend on services that can’t be configured solely with a `prompt`.

Replit takes a more all-in-one approach with built-in hosting, one-click deployments, autoscaling, and collaborative development all in the same platform.

And with both platforms, you still own your code. This isn’t really a “one platform destroys the other” situation. Both tools are good, just for different use cases.

If you’re a founder, designer, or product team trying to move fast and validate ideas, Lovable is honestly one of the coolest AI app builders right now.

But if you’re building production software with real engineering workflows, complex backend logic, debugging, and long-term maintenance…

Replit probably makes more sense. And honestly, I think many teams will end up using both. Lovable for rapid prototyping. Replit for scaling and maintaining the real product.

But overall, for professional engineering teams in 2026, Replit feels like the stronger long-term choice.

FAQs

What is the main difference between Lovable and Replit?

The main difference in the Lovable vs Replit comparison is that Lovable is built for fast app prototyping, while Replit is closer to a full AI-powered development environment. Lovable helps users generate polished MVPs quickly through prompts, while Replit gives developers more control over the code, terminal, debugging, deployment, and long-term software maintenance.

Is Lovable better than Replit for building MVPs?

Lovable can be better than Replit for quickly building MVPs, demos, landing pages, and early product concepts. It is especially useful for founders, product teams, and non-technical users who want to validate an idea fast without spending too much time setting up a development environment.

Is Replit better than Lovable for production software?

For production software, Replit is usually the stronger option. In the Lovable vs Replit debate, Replit gives engineering teams more flexibility because they can inspect the code, debug issues, use logs, access the terminal, manage deployments, and collaborate inside a real development workspace.

Can you build a real app with Lovable?

Yes, you can build real app prototypes and functional MVPs with Lovable. However, as the application becomes more complex, teams may face limitations around backend customization, debugging, architecture control, and advanced production workflows.
